Which elements have atoms that are likely to form an anion?
KengaRu [80]
Answer:

Phosphorus, chlorine and selenium.

Explanation:

If you look at a periodic table, you will notice that phosphorus, chlorine and selenium are all in groups 15-17. Elements in these groups are more likely to gain electrons then they are to lose them, thus making them more likely to form an anion.
This is because they want to fill their outer valence shell of electrons so that they can have a full octet and for groups 15-17 it’s easier to gain 1-3 electrons then it is to loose 5-7 electrons.

What is the resistance of a 150 W lightbulb connected to a 24 V voltage source?
Luda [366]

Answer:

3.84 Ω

Explanation:

From the question given above, the following data were obtained:

Electrical power (P) = 150 W

Voltage (V) = 24 V

Resistance (R) =?

P = IV

Recall:

V = IR

Divide both side by R

I = V/R

P = V/R × V

P = V² / R

Where:

P => Electrical power

V => Voltage

I => Current

R => Resistance

With the above formula (i.e P = V²/R), we can calculate resistance as illustrated below:

Electrical power (P) = 150 W

Voltage (V) = 24 V

Resistance (R) =?

P = V²/R

150 = 24² / R

150 = 576 / R

Cross multiply

150 × R = 576

Divide both side by 150

R = 576 / 150

R = 3.84 Ω

Thus, the resistance is 3.84 Ω
